>> NMT shutdown functionality is a remnant of its first implementation, which could consume excessive amount of memory, therefore, it needed capability to shut it self down to ensure health of JVM. This is no longer a case for current implementation.
>>
>> After JDK-8277946, there is no longer a use, so it can be removed.
